【爱普特 APT32F110 ev board 试用测评】之一:开发板芯片级别测评

     很高兴收到电子创新网和深圳市爱普特微电子有限公司(APT)组织的芯片办卡测评活动。    芯片是信息技术产业链中的重要基石,但目前主要的MCU内核还是采用欧美企业授权的内核IP。RISC-V指令集架构的出现,其开源、免费的独有特质给了国内MCU企业发挥自身技术的一次弯道超车机会。作为全国产32位MCU领军企业,爱普特微电子从成立之初,就立志要成为中国最好的MCU公司,花费了5年时间,打造了一套具有完全自主知识产权、齐全完善、且经过大批量 芯片验证的微处理器IP库;并且高瞻远瞩采用全国产RISC-V内核,从0开始研发量产可适用于严苛工业控制领域的全国产、高可靠的32位MCU产品,填补国产MCU在中高端领域的产品空白,奠定了爱普特引领全国产MCU技术发展的坚实基础。  

    2022年 7月19日,爱普特微电子正式发布其基于平头哥CPU内核研发的功耗低至1uA的全国产高可靠通用型32位MCU——APT32F110X。APT32F110X系列芯片内置多路通用及增强型定时器,通过灵活的 PWM 输出,可适用于各种复杂多变的应用。同时具有DMA和高速SPI通讯接口,可以驱动TFT显示屏幕,还支持LCD/LED/Touch功能。APT32F110X系列是基于爱普特微电子自研的微处理器IP库研发量产,且该IP库已经过上亿颗芯片量产验证,成熟可靠,因此在性能及成本上做到了最优平衡。  

        芯片框架:

  

11.png

  • 一,芯片特性

  • 高可靠性:ESD HBM ±4KV;EFT±4KV动态;宽电压高信噪比;动态CS10V

  • 工作电压:宽电压1.8V~5.5V

  • 最高工作频率:48MHz

  • 工作温度: − 40°C to 85°C

  • 片载64KBytes程序闪存, 2KBytes数据闪存

  • 内含8KBytes SRAM, 可用于堆栈,数据存储,代码存储

  • 内含256Bytes 不掉电SRAM,可用于超低功耗运行时保存CPU现场,用户数据

  • 支持96bit UID

  • 支持RTC功能

  • 灵活的事件触发选择控制器 (ETCB)

  • 10个大电流驱动管脚(每个管脚支持灌入最大电流120mA)

  • 支持CRC

  • 硬件除法器

  • 4通道直接存储器访问控制器(DMA)

  • 16位增强型定时器,支持4路独立或3组6路互补PWM输出,支持死区控制

  • 支持8COM*26SEG或4COM*30SEG LCD驱动

  • 支持8*10点阵LED驱动

  • 支持2个独立模拟比较器

  • 支持32路touch key,硬件触控,环境自适应,低功耗

  • 多达44个GPIO,支持外部中断

  • 支持RUN,SLEEP,SNOOZE,DEEP-SLEEP和SHUTDOWN五种工作模式

  • 封装:LQFP48/QFP44/QFN32


二、丰富的外设资源满足更多应用需求


通讯接口

  • 3xUART,1xUSART(LIN),1xI2C,1xSPI,1xSIO


强大的定时器资源

  • 1 x 24位内核定时器 (CORET)

  • 1 x 独立看门狗定时器(IWDT)

  • 1 x 窗口看门狗定时器(WWDT)

  • 1 × 16位增强型定时器, 支持4路独立或3组互补PWM输出,支持死区控制(EPT0)

  • 2 x 16位2路同步定时器/计数器,支持PWM功能 (GPTA0~GPTA1)

  • 3组6路PWM,支持互补带死区模式(GPTB0~GPTB1)

  • 1 x 16位计数器(COUNTERA),支持自动重载功能以及单次或者循环计数功能(载波发生器)

  • 2 x 16位基本计时TIMER(Basic Timer)

  • 1 x 16位低功耗TIMER(LPT)

  • 1 x 16位RTC


模拟外设

  • 多达19路的12位ADC,支持外部AVREF输入2路独立比较器

  • 支持内部参考电压源1.0V和内部固定电压源2.048V/4.096V

  • 内置温度传感器


三、完整的开发套件加速产品落地

APT32F110X系列配套完整的开发套件,如数据手册、软件驱动库、易用的开发工具、图形化调试工具、SDK组件等,可帮助客户快速上手,缩短研发时间,加速产品落地。


666.png


开发板简介:

1、 液晶显示:显示内容包括时间(时/分)、温度、系统电压

2、 SWD调试接口。

3、 复位/SET按键:功能可复用,默认作为设置按键(设置RTC时间),此管脚配置为外部复位功能时作为复位按键。

4、 唤醒/UP按键:低功耗时作为唤醒SHUTDOWN模式唤醒按键,设置RTC时作为数字UP(增加)按键

5、 唤醒/DOWN按键低功耗时作为唤醒除SHUTDOWN模式外唤醒按键设置RTC时作为数字DOWN(减小)按键

6、 VLCD的外部供电接口:默认LCD选择内部电压LCD选择外部供电时需短接

7、 VCC电压指示灯短接时LED接通VCC系统做低功耗时应断开连接

8、 UART接口MCUUART接口,用于打印调试信息;默认选择UART2(PINTX = PA111, RX= PA112)

9、 系统电压选择系统电压可以选择3V35V0(USB接口输入)

10、 USB供电接口用于demo供电,如果U2部分电路焊接则可作为USB转串口功能用用于打印调试信息

11、 数字温度传感器供电系统温度可通过外部传感器TMP275CHIP内部温度传感器采样获取用户demo程序中可以选择低功耗时,采用CHIP内部温度,断开外部温度传感器供电。

12、 MCUAPT32F110x


强大的ESD:高可靠性ESD HBM ±4KVEFT±4KV动态宽电压高信噪比动态CS10V


ESD.png


总结:

   APT32虽然性能相对于ARM高性能芯片M4,M7还略显嫩娇,但是麻雀虽小五脏俱全。凭借RISCV后发优势,平头哥加持。如同芯片武林的一剑客一出世便觉得剑气灵人,无可限量。